How much does a civil litigation lawyer cost in North Carolina?+

Fees depend on case complexity and structure (hourly, flat, or contingency). Use our free Lawyer Cost Estimator for typical ranges, then confirm pricing during a consultation — many North Carolina firms offer a free initial consultation.

Are North Carolina lawyers licensed by the state?+

Yes. Attorneys must be admitted to the North Carolina bar to practice in the state. Verify any attorney's standing with the state bar before hiring. This page is general information, not legal advice.
